std::call_once()函數詳解

        在多線程的環境下,有些時候咱們不須要某給函數被調用屢次或者某些變量被初始化屢次,它們僅僅只須要被調用一次或者初始化一次便可。不少時候咱們爲了初始化某些數據會寫出以下代碼,這些代碼在單線程中是沒有任何問題的,可是在多線程中就會出現不可預知的問題。ios bool initialized = false; // global flag if (!initialized) {     /
相關文章
相關標籤/搜索